Turner BioSystems will accept any manufacturer’s luminometer, fluorometer, photometer or multimode reader, working or not working, as a trade in towards the purchase of a new Turner BioSystems instrument. Details of this program are as follows:
-
This program follows a 1:1 rule: one instrument trade in can be applied to one instrument purchase. If two instruments are traded in, then two new instruments must be purchased and the appropriate discount will be applied to each new instrument.
-
Discounts are in the form of a percentage to be deducted from the new instrument purchase order. See the grid below for discount amounts per instrument purchased.
-
A valid quotation showing the applicable trade in discount must be produced by a Turner BioSystems Sales Representative prior to sending in a trade in unit.
-
We will ask that the trade in instrument be cleaned, injectors flushed, and all reagents removed prior to shipping the unit. We will also ask that a “Certificate of Decontamination” (attached to the Turner BioSystems quotation) be completed, signed, and returned with the trade in unit. If the certificate cannot be completed and signed, contact us.
-
All costs associated with shipping the trade in instrument to Turner BioSystems are the responsibility of the customer.
- This program is for customers in the US and Canada only and cannot be combined with any other discounts or offers.
